The Door That Walked the Siuslaw River

from Whatever Walks the Pines — Fexingo Horror · host Fexingo

In the autumn of 2019, a back-to-the-lander named Cora bought a collapsing cabin on the Siuslaw River, deep in the Oregon Coast Range. The place had been empty for thirty years, and she wanted to fix it up alone. But the cabin had a door that didn't stay where it was supposed to. At first it was just wrong — a door that opened onto a blank wall, then onto a room that wasn't there. Then it started moving at night. Cora tried to board it up, but the nails bent sideways, and the boards fell off in the dark. She called me in late October, her voice thin and frayed, asking if I knew anyone who could help with a door that... breathed. This is what she told me when I got there. It's not a story about spirits or ghosts.
